Mawthabah village is located in Ranikor mandal of West Khasi Hills district in Meghalaya, India.

According to Census 2011 information Mawthabah has a total population of 65 peoples, out of which male population is 29 while female population is 36. There are about 10 houses in Mawthabah village.
